A railcar dumper at the East Intercourse Island (EII) port facility, which handled 45 million tonnes of Rio's iron ore shipments in 2024, experienced severe flooding this week.
South Africa produced an energy-transition plan last year that estimated it will need 1.5 trillion rand ($82 billion) in investment over the next five years.